AET63 BioTRUSTKey

Fingerprint authentication is the best choice for highly secure applications because of the accuracy and convenience it provides. A major drawback in integrating this biometric technology into a whole system includes expensive and complicated maintenance, however combining it with the smart card technology makes all the difference necessary to downscale the cost of maintaining the system without compromising security.

With the AET63 BioTRUSTKey, smart card and fingerprint technologies are combined into one secure platform that caters to applications in different environments— whether online or offline, whether for small or large user populations. It is an ideal solution for a broad range of applications, including e-commerce, physical/logical access control, banking and point-of-sales transactions.

i) Maximum security via multi-factor authentication and on-board biometric processing

Authentication is either two-way or three-way. The AET63 BioTRUSTKey verifies something “you have” (smart card), something “you are” (fingerprint) and something “you know” (PIN/password). Users carry their fingerprint templates with them and fingerprint verification authenticates only the smart card user, neutralizing privacy concerns and security risks posed by dummy fingerprints or stolen cards. Anti-security threats are further eliminated via more factors of authentication. Moreover, the AET63 BioTRUSTKey ensures maximum security by performing fingerprint template extraction and matching in the device itself and not in the PC, which is vulnerable to security attacks. The 3DES encryption used to protect USB data transmission and the optional secure access module (SAM), further enhance the security delivered by the AET63 BioTRUSTKey.

ii) Affordable, flexible and scalable system

By storing an encrypted fingerprint template in the smart card, matching merely involves checking the live fingerprint against the stored template. Hence, in contrast to a traditional fingerprint system, a BioTRUSTKey-based system does not require extra provision for fingerprint algorithm, database, server, and network connectivity, thus lowering both setup and maintenance costs.

iii) Easy application development

The AET63 BioTRUSTKey API and software development kit – which contains demo programs, tools/utilities, sample codes and reference manual – provided by ACS lets developers integrate fingerprint authentication into smart card-based applications effortlessly, without requiring them to have an in-depth knowledge of biometrics. r.

AET63 BioTRUSTKey features

  • Integrated fingerprint scanner and smart card reader
  • Full-speed USB interface
  • Requires no additional power supply
  • Smart card reader:
    • Supports all microcontroller cards, with T=0 or T=1 protocols
    • Supports ISO 7816 Class A, B and C (5V, 3V and 1.8V) cards
  • Fingerprint scanner:
    • Match-on reader: Template extraction and matching algorithms run within the device itself, not in the PC
    • UPEK large area fingerprint sensor
    • Large active sensor size – 12.8 mm x 18.0 mm
    • High-resolution 508 DPI imaging
    • Utilizes CMOS active capacitive pixel-sensing technology, resulting to high-quality fingerprint images in any environment
  • Encrypted fingerprint template stored inside smart card
  • Session key generation among smart card, BioTRUSTKey processor and host computer
  • USB data transmission protection via 3DES encryption
  • Optional SAM slot
